Is Modafinil Legal in Missouri, United States?

Modafinil is a prescription drug in the United States, including Missouri, and is classified as a Schedule IV controlled substance by the Drug Enforcement Administration (DEA). This classification means that Modafinil has a low potential for abuse and is considered to have an accepted medical use. It is prescribed for the treatment of sleep disorders such as narcolepsy, sleep apnea, and shift work sleep disorder. However, using Modafinil without a prescription or possessing it without a valid prescription is illegal in Missouri.

Where Can I Purchase Modafinil in Missouri, United States?

To legally purchase Modafinil in Missouri, you must have a valid prescription from a licensed healthcare provider. Modafinil can be obtained from local pharmacies or through online pharmacies that are licensed to operate in the United States. It is essential to verify the legitimacy of any online pharmacy before making a purchase, as counterfeit drugs can pose significant health risks. The National Association of Boards of Pharmacy provides a list of accredited online pharmacies that meet safety and quality standards.

What are the Laws, Penalties, and Law Enforcement for Modafinil in Missouri?

As a Schedule IV controlled substance, possession of Modafinil without a valid prescription is illegal in Missouri. Penalties for illegal possession or distribution of Modafinil may include:

  • Fines
  • Probation
  • Community service
  • Imprisonment

Law enforcement agencies in Missouri, such as the Missouri State Highway Patrol and local police departments, are responsible for enforcing drug laws and may work in collaboration with the DEA to investigate and prosecute cases involving the illegal possession or distribution of controlled substances, including Modafinil.
